datatables,使用 ajax 加载数据。现在需要增加一个查询功能,要改变参数,重新提交,获取数据,在 datatables 中显示。
datetables 配置如下:
$('#query_table_problem').DataTable({
"lengthChange": false,
"paging": false,
"info": false,
"destroy": true,
ajax: {
url: "problem_list",
dataSrc:'',
type: "POST",
data:{"status":0}
}}
按某个按钮执行代码,这里将 status 从 0 改成 1:
var table_problem = $('#query_table_problem').DataTable()
table_problem.ajax.data = {"status":1}
table_problem.ajax.reload()
上面的代码执行后,发现 status 参数根本没有变化,还是 0。
向各位请教怎么解决这个问题?还是我思路有问题?
1
whattheh3ll 2019-08-02 17:52:56 +08:00
table_problem.settings()[0].ajax.data = {};
table_problem.ajax.reload() |